    Abstract: A visualization service generates a graphical representation or visualization of each user's behavior within a network resource, such as a website. In one example, the visualization service provides a dynamic visualization of each user accessing the network resource. Each user is graphically represented in the visualization with an indicium, such as a point or dot. The visualization (and thus, the position of each indicium representing a user) is dynamically updated as each user accesses data files from the network resource and thus, moves from state to state (or page to page) over time. The effect is similar to watching cars move along a complex highway system.

    Abstract: Alignment tolerances between narrow mask lines and wider mask lines in an integrated circuit are increased. The narrow mask lines are formed by pitch multiplication and the wider mask lines are formed by photolithography. The wider mask lines are aligned so that one side of those lines is flush with or inset from a corresponding side of the narrow lines. Being wider, the opposite sides of the wider mask lines protrude beyond the corresponding opposite sides of the narrow mask lines. The wider mask lines are formed in negative photoresist having a height less than the height of the narrow mask lines. The narrow mask lines can prevent expansion of the mask lines in one direction, thus increasing alignment tolerances in that direction. In the other direction, a shadowing effect causes the wider mask lines to be formed with a rounded corner, thus increasing alignment tolerances in that direction.

    Abstract: Exemplary embodiments are directed to wireless power. A wireless power receiver includes a receive antenna for coupling with near field radiation in a coupling-mode region generated by a transmit antenna operating at a resonant frequency. The receive antenna generates an RF signal when coupled to the near field radiation and a rectifier converts the RF signal to a DC input signal. A direct current-to-direct current (DC-to-DC) converter coupled to the DC input signal generates a DC output signal. A pulse modulator generates a pulse-width modulation signal to the DC-to-DC converter to adjust a DC impedance of the wireless power receiver by modifying a duty cycle of the pulse-width modulation signal responsive to at least one of a voltage of the DC input signal, a current of the DC input signal, a voltage of the DC output signal, and a current of the DC output signal.

    Abstract: A power transmitting apparatus can include a clutch housing rotatable together with an input member and supporting a plurality of driving clutch plates. A clutch member can support a plurality of driven clutch plates alternately arranged between the driving clutch plates via spline fitting and connected to an output member. A pressure member can be mounted on the clutch member and axially movably therealong for carrying out the pressure-contact or release between the driving clutch plates and the driven clutch plates. Back-torque limiting cams can be configured to release the connection between the driving clutch plates and the driven clutch plates when the rotation speed of the output member has exceeded that of the input member. A rotational force input to the input member can be transmitted to or cut-off from the output member by carrying out the pressure-contact or release between the driving clutch plates and the driven clutch plates.
